The Unions of four ANA subsidiary airlines commenced 24 hour strike action yesterday to express dissatisfaction with the management stance in their spring round of talks. The unions in question are: Air Nippon Crew’s Association, composed of 473 pilots; Air Nippon Network Pilot Union, composed of 57 pilots; Air Next Crew’s Association, composed of 23 pilots and Air Central Pilots’ Union, composed of 52 pilots.
163 flights, accounting for 18.4% of a total of 886 flights operating under the ANA flight code will be affected:
- Cancelled flights: 149, affecting approximately 6050 passengers
- Delayed flights: 14, affecting approximately 1218 passengers
No international flights will be affected.
All domestic and international flights will operate as scheduled from today.
